# Order Picking

Handling a high variety products in warehouses by using a Universal Robots UR10e together with our robobrain solution.

### Application Description

In this application example, we take up the topic of "Order Picking" in logistics processes. \
The difficulty is the variety of product packaging - from bags to boxes to packaged products.

We solve this topic by using our **robobrain** and our **Skill "Smart Item Detection"** for vacuum grippers.

### Performance Analysis

<table data-header-hidden><thead><tr><th width="150"></th><th></th></tr></thead><tbody><tr><td><strong>Avg. Recognition Time</strong></td><td>0,5 sec</td></tr><tr><td><strong>First pick success rate</strong></td><td>97,44 %</td></tr><tr><td><strong>Picks / Hour</strong></td><td>Up to 1000 picks / hour</td></tr></tbody></table>
